Psychogenic Perspective
The psychogenic perspective focuses on the psychological origins of mental illness, emphasizing the influence of emotions, thoughts, and early experiences.
Psychological Factors
Refers to the mental, emotional, and cognitive aspects that influence an individual's behavior and well-being.
Abnormal Functioning
A term referring to patterns of behavior, thought, or emotions considered outside the societal norm, possibly indicating a psychological disorder.
Somatogenic Approach
A theoretical approach in psychology and psychiatry that emphasizes the physical causes of mental disorders, focusing on genetic, neurological, or biochemical contributors.
